Ouabain (CAS 630-60-4) presents a remarkable dual nature, deeply rooted in its potent biological effects. Traditionally, it was recognized for its extreme toxicity, prominently featured as an arrow poison across East Africa. This historical application highlights the compound's profound impact on the nervous and cardiovascular systems, primarily by inhibiting the Na+/K+-ATPase. The effectiveness of such poisons stemmed from their ability to rapidly disrupt cellular ion balance, leading to paralysis and cardiac arrest in prey or adversaries. This aspect of Ouabain's profile continues to be a subject of toxicological study.
